Protection Fault
Don't think it is really a printer error-but cannot print. CKelly is having same problem. Function address 0x686388a9 caused a protection fault 0xc0000094 and ANY program I try to print from will display an error message and close. Spooler Subsystem App error pops up when the printer is turned on/off. Peachtree will not email from its Email writer v2 - it shuts down. COM3 port is missing. No viruses, this happened after a ton of MS Office 2007 updates on June 9, 2009 (maybe a coincidence) but MS Word will not even open at all. I posted in the Drivers Forum thinking this was a driver issue. I need my COM3 Port back.

Re: Protection Fault
The printer is OKI C5150n. That is what gives the Function address error when I click on Properties. My accounting program has a Peachtree E-mail Writer v2, I can not use that either, but it will let me view properties. In one of the diagnostic reports (which I probably could never find again) I noticed the OPHA_ui.dll listed in MS Office Word 2007. That also shows up as a module (I believe) in my Event listings. This all seems to have happened after the group of MS Office Suite and other Office updates on June 9. And my modem lists COM3 as the port but the query report comes back with AT#=? No Command, or something similar. It was working fine on June 5.

Re: Protection Fault
Uninstall and reinstall the printer driver.
Go here for driver: http://my.okidata.com/PP-C5150n.nsf?opendatabase Note: after driver installation, reboot pc

Thank you for the link. Have new drivers now. Actually had to establish a new user account (my son did this) to force some settings to cooperate. He set up a dial-up connection there which opened the stuck COM3 port and deleted the old printer drivers; went to the OKIdata Link and got the new drivers.
